站長資訊網
        最全最豐富的資訊網站

        WordPress主題制作全過程(九):制作single.php

        今天我們來制作單文章頁single.php,有了之前制作index.php的經驗,制作single.php也不再那么難了,這里將直接略過一些內容,直接給出結果。如果對某些修改不太清楚,可以先參考:WordPress主題制作全過程(八):制作index.php

        WordPress主題制作全過程(九):制作single.php

        php入門到就業線上教程:進入學習

        1、添加文章標題:

        <h3 class="title"><a href="single.html">Loreum ipsium massa cras phasellus</a></h3>
        登錄后復制

        改成:

        <h3 class="title"><a href="<?php the_permalink(); ?>"><?php the_title(); ?></a></h3>
        登錄后復制

        2、添加文章標簽

        <a href="#">News</a>, <a href="#">Products</a>
        登錄后復制

        改成:

        <?php the_tags('標簽:', ', ', ''); ?>
        登錄后復制

        3、添加日期

        找到:31st Sep, 09 改成:

        <?php the_time('Y年n月j日') ?>
        登錄后復制

        4、顯示評論數

        <a href="#">7 Comments</a>
        登錄后復制

        改成:

        <?php comments_popup_link('0 條評論', '1 條評論', '% 條評論', '', '評論已關閉'); ?>
        登錄后復制

        5、添加編輯按鈕

        接上面的評論代碼,改成:

        <?php comments_popup_link('0 條評論', '1 條評論', '% 條評論', '', '評論已關閉'); ?><?php edit_post_link('編輯', ' ? ', ''); ?>
        登錄后復制

        6、添加文章內容

        將<!– Post Content –> 和 <!– Post Links –>之間的代碼全部刪除,替換成:

        <?php the_content(); ?>
        登錄后復制

        另外,你可以將文章頁那張圖片刪除了,刪除以下代碼:

        <img class="thumb" src="<?php bloginfo('template_url'); ?>/images/610x150.gif" alt=""/>
        登錄后復制

        7、添加返回博客首頁和發表評論按鈕

        其實就是添加博客首頁和評論錨點鏈接,在制作header.php,我們已經知道可以通過get_option('home');來獲取博客地址。

        <p class="clearfix"> <a href="blog.html" class="button float" ><< Back to Blog</a> <a href="#commentform" class="button float right" >Discuss this post</a> </p>
        登錄后復制

        改成:

        <p class="clearfix"> <a href="<?php echo get_option('home'); ?>" class="button float" ><< 返回首頁</a> <a href="#commentform" class="button float right" >發表評論</a> </p>
        登錄后復制

        好了,基本上的修改就這些了,但是你的文章頁仍然不能顯示文章內容,你得給它加上一個條件語句,這樣WordPress才會去數據庫讀出你的文章內容。搜索代碼:<!– Column 1 /Content –>

        改成:

        <!-- Column 1 /Content --> <?php if (have_posts()) : the_post(); update_post_caches($posts); ?>
        登錄后復制

        將:

        </div> <?php get_sidebar(); ?>
        登錄后復制

        改成:

        </div> <?php else : ?> <div class="errorbox"> 沒有文章! </div> <?php endif; ?> <?php get_sidebar(); ?>
        登錄后復制

        現在你的文章內容應該都可以正常顯示了,一個文章頁基本上也成型了。下節我們將講解如何制作評論頁,本次不提供修改的主題文件下載,下次一起提供。

        另外,文章頁頂部會有一段文字:

        Our blog, keeping you up-to-date on our latest news.
        登錄后復制

        可以替換成你的內容。如果不需要,可以將以下代碼刪除:

        <h2 class="grid_12 caption clearfix">Our <span>blog</span>, keeping you up-to-date on our latest news.</h2> <div class="hr grid_12 clearfix"> </div>
        登錄后復制

        推薦學習:《WordPress教程》

        贊(0)
        分享到: 更多 (0)
        網站地圖   滬ICP備18035694號-2    滬公網安備31011702889846號
        主站蜘蛛池模板: 国产精品丝袜久久久久久不卡 | 国产精品区免费视频| 成人精品一区二区久久久| 精品国产一区二区三区久久久狼| 精品国产日韩亚洲一区| 欧美精品/日韩精品/国产精品| 亚洲AV日韩精品久久久久| 国内精品久久久久影院网站 | 日韩欧美一区二区三区中文精品| 99在线观看视频免费精品9| 国产高清国产精品国产专区| 久久夜色精品国产噜噜麻豆| 在线成人精品国产区免费| 久久久久99精品成人片牛牛影视| 伊人久久精品线影院| 免费精品99久久国产综合精品| 99在线精品一区二区三区| 久久久免费精品re6| 亚洲2022国产成人精品无码区 | 在线观看国产精品普通话对白精品| 国产精品无码不卡一区二区三区| 日本精品卡一卡2卡3卡四卡| 91探花福利精品国产自产在线| 久久久久女人精品毛片| 亚洲国产精品无码中文字| 最新精品国偷自产在线| 夜夜爽一区二区三区精品| 亚洲国产小视频精品久久久三级| 国自产精品手机在线观看视频| 国产精品1024在线永久免费| 国产精品伦理久久久久久| 国产精品内射视频免费| 国产精品毛片一区二区| 国产欧美日韩综合精品一区二区三区 | 99久久久精品| 欧美成人精品一级高清片| 久久精品无码一区二区三区| 欧美精品一区二区三区视频 | 香蕉依依精品视频在线播放| 在线观看自拍少妇精品| 亚洲Av无码精品色午夜|